About this book
Set against the backdrop of late 19th-century Italy, "Donna Paola" by Matilde Serao delves into the intricate web of love, infidelity, and societal expectations. This compelling novel explores the tension between personal desire and familial duty, capturing the essence of a woman's struggle for autonomy in a patriarchal society. With its vivid character portrayals and emotional depth, Serao's work invites readers to reflect on the complexities of relationships and the sacrifices made in the name of love.
